Qual é a maneira mais rápida de começar a reproduzir um filme após conectar a energia?

12

Quero que o meu Raspberry Pi comece a repetir um .mp4filme predefinido ( /home/oliver/awesome.mp4) o mais rápido possível após conectar a energia ao dispositivo.

Isso precisa acontecer sem qualquer interação do usuário e eu preferiria que nenhum OSD estivesse distraindo a reprodução. Eu quero usar isso ao lado de um PDV para fins de entretenimento.

Der Hochstapler
fonte
Você tentaria configurá-lo como uma página Splash? também quanto tempo?
Kaminara
A melhor maneira de fazer isso varia dependendo da distribuição. Qual você está usando?
Jivings
@Jivings: Eu assumo estar usando o Debian.
Der Hochstapler
1
"Quero usar isso ao lado de um PDV para fins de entretenimento." Desculpe, não pude deixar de rir! ;)
berry120

Respostas:

6

Primeiro, certifique-se de inicializar diretamente no X. Para detalhes sobre isso, consulte esta pergunta: Inicie automaticamente o X-windows / gdm na versão padrão do Debian

Em seguida, edite seu ~/.xinitrcarquivo. Ele precisa conter o comando que inicia o seu media player:

vim ~/.xinitrc
omxplayer -p -o hdmi /home/oliver/awesome.mp4

Isso fará o vídeo começar assim que o X começar.

Jivings
fonte
Se você estiver seguindo este caminho para obter a resposta, poderá fornecer detalhes sobre como fazer seu Pi ir direto para o X?
recantha
@ Recantha Eu acho que estaria fora do escopo desta questão. Mas você deve encontrá-lo em algum lugar deste site.
Jivings
Eu sei como fazê-lo, seria apenas uma resposta mais completa se você fornecesse os detalhes.
recantha
@recantha Veja esta pergunta
Jivings
3
O omxplayer também funciona na linha de comando, portanto, não é necessário iniciar o X. Que tal iniciar o omxplayer em /etc/rc.local?
Frepa 26/02
0

Conforme proposto por Frepa, existe uma maneira mais rápida.

Aqui está uma maneira de fazer login automaticamente e iniciar um script: http://www.akeric.com/blog/?p=1976

Faça o script para iniciar o omxplayer com o vídeo que você deseja.

DrakaSAN
fonte